      <description>&lt;HTML&gt;&lt;HEAD&gt;&lt;/HEAD&gt;&lt;BODY&gt;&lt;P&gt;1710 is rated a 4 mbps of vpn. 1711 is rated at 15 mbps. &l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;The GRE will degrade performance. In real life, my 1711 with ipsec over gre did 8 mbps using 800 bytes packets.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;/BODY&gt;&lt;/HTML&gt;</description>

      <description>&lt;HTML&gt;&lt;HEAD&gt;&lt;/HEAD&gt;&lt;BODY&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Does your 1700 have the VPN hardware adapter?&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;We normally find that (depending on exact type of traffic) we can count on a 1721 -WITH- the hardware encryption adapter will push about 1.9mbit (just short of an E1) of mixed traffic (average packet size 1280 bytes) full duplex over GRE/IPSec 3DES.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Your milage may very, but I wouldn't expect much more than that.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Software based encryption will be slower.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Rob&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;/BODY&gt;&lt;/HTML&gt;</description>
